A Rocky Start That Led to NFL Greatness

Hurts entered the NFL as the 53rd overall pick in the 2020 Draft, a selection that raised eyebrows. Many questioned whether he could ever lead an NFL team, let alone become one of its premier players. Initially placed as the third-string quarterback under then-head coach Doug Pederson, Hurts slowly but surely gained trust and ended the season as the Eagles’ starter after a struggling Carson Wentz was benched.

When Pederson departed, new head coach Nick Sirianni kept faith in Hurts, a decision that would prove to be one of the best in Eagles’ history. Hurts led the team to Super Bowl LVII, where they narrowly lost to Patrick Mahomes and the Kansas City Chiefs. Now, in 2025, he’s set for a highly anticipated rematch on the biggest stage in football.

The Contract That Changed Everything

Hurts’ Super Bowl run didn’t just earn him accolades—it earned him a massive payday. In 2023, he became the highest-paid player in the NFL after signing a five-year, $255 million contract, with $180 million guaranteed. This deal skyrocketed his salary from the $610,000 rookie contract he once had to an average annual income of $50 million by 2026.

Though his base salary remains just over $1 million per year, he receives an annual option bonus that gradually increases until it reaches $49 million. From Quarterback to Brand Ambassador

Hurts isn’t just making money on the field—he’s a marketing powerhouse. The Eagles star quickly became one of the NFL’s most recognizable faces, landing endorsement deals that have significantly increased his wealth. One of his biggest deals is with Lemon Perfect, a hydration drink brand co-owned by music icon Beyoncé.

In addition, Hurts is an ambassador for Eastbay sportswear, securing a shareholder stake in the company after convincing the Eagles to sign an advertising deal for Eastbay’s Performance Line. These endorsements are just the beginning of what could be a lucrative business career off the field.

Jalen Hurts: A Look Into His Personal Life

Despite the fame and fortune, Hurts remains grounded, crediting his family and faith for his success. He was born into a football family—his father, Averion Hurts, was his high school coach, shaping him into the player he is today. Hurts also has a strong bond with his mother, Pamela, who instilled the discipline and work ethic that has defined his career.

Off the field, Hurts is known for his humility and leadership. He has spoken openly about his faith and how it has helped him navigate the challenges of his career. Unlike many young stars, Hurts keeps his private life relatively low-key, though he has been linked to Bry Burrows, his longtime girlfriend from his days at the University of Alabama.
